Key Insights
The Brazil solar EPC (Engineering, Procurement, Construction) market is experiencing robust growth, driven by the country's ambitious renewable energy targets and increasing demand for sustainable electricity solutions. With a Compound Annual Growth Rate (CAGR) exceeding 7.5% from 2019 to 2033, the market is poised for significant expansion. This growth is fueled by supportive government policies promoting solar energy adoption, decreasing solar panel costs, and the rising awareness of environmental sustainability among both businesses and consumers. Key market segments include thermal, gas, renewable (primarily solar), nuclear, and other types, with the renewable segment, particularly solar, dominating market share. Leading players like Siemens Renewable Energy SA, Techint Engenharia e Construcao SA, and Canadian Solar Inc. are actively involved, contributing to the market's development through technological advancements and project execution. The significant investment in large-scale solar farms and distributed generation projects further contributes to the market's dynamism.
Despite challenges such as intermittent energy supply and the need for efficient grid integration, the positive outlook for the Brazilian economy and increased investments in infrastructure development are expected to support continued growth in the solar EPC market. The presence of established international players and domestic firms indicates a competitive landscape, further fostering innovation and cost-effectiveness. Dominant Regions, Countries, or Segments in Brazil Solar EPC Market
The Southeast region of Brazil is currently the dominant market for solar EPC services, driven by higher energy demand, stronger economic activity, and favourable government policies. Within the "Type" segment, the Renewable segment (specifically, Solar PV) dominates, fueled by significant government support, favorable solar irradiance, and falling technology costs.
- Key Drivers (Southeast Region): High energy demand, economic growth, favorable policies.
- Key Drivers (Solar PV Segment): Government incentives, low technology costs, high solar irradiance.

Key Drivers, Barriers & Challenges in Brazil Solar EPC Market
Key Drivers:
- Government support for renewable energy, including subsidies and tax incentives.
- Decreasing solar technology costs.
- Increasing environmental awareness among consumers.
- The need for enhanced energy security and diversification.
Key Challenges:
- Grid integration challenges, including insufficient transmission capacity in some areas.
- Bureaucratic hurdles and permitting processes.
- Financing constraints for some projects.
